Output d3ab580bbb1f067955f7b4efafc6ab88db86ad05a556f1f68256e446bb58d9ac:10

value
5584859
script pubkey
OP_0 OP_PUSHBYTES_20 ffd248342331eb12861aa591f62c32a6bcb36b39
address
bc1qllfysdprx8439ps65kglvtpj567tx6ee33tgdn
transaction
d3ab580bbb1f067955f7b4efafc6ab88db86ad05a556f1f68256e446bb58d9ac